Salomon created the Czar to do one thing—rule the mountain. With its rockered tip and full wood core, this ski reigns over unruly terrain and surprises you with agile handling for its length. Open it up in a choppy bowl, and watch the Czar’s long shovel scarf up crud like a fat kid at a pie-eating contest. Take it to hardpack, and Salomon’s stiff Monocoque construction helps you lay down solid arcs, at eyewatering speeds. Trees? Cut ‘em down. Cliffs? Stomp ‘em out. Pow? Float it. In fact, the only thing you probably can’t do with the Czar is slalom race on it. At least, we didn’t try. Fact is, if you’re seeking a pow ski that doesn’t overwhelm you with massive girth underfoot, and won’t leave you in a panic when the snow isn’t perfect, you’ll find the Czar truly worthy of its throne.

Tech Specs:

Lengths:
166cm, 174cm, 182cm 
Dimensions:
128 / 108 / 118mm 
Turn Radius:
[166cm] 38.3m 
Construction:
Monocoque 
Core Material:
Wood 
Base:
Sintered 4000 
Tail:
Twintip 
Binding System:
No 
Binding Included:
No 
Recommended Use:
Big mountain, powder, advanced 
Manufacturer Warranty:
1 Year 
Country of Origin:
Austria
